Update from Cllr Brigid Teefy on the Caherconlish Road Works R513: Limerick City and County Council wish to advise that road restoration works are scheduled to begin on TUESDAY, 5th AUGUST. The works will commence with drainage works from the Newtown junction towards the village. During the road works, a traffic management system will be in operation to manage traffic flow. While we aim to minimize disruption as much as possible, there will be instances where certain sections of the road will require a full closure for Health and Safety reasons. To ensure smooth traffic flow when possible and to keep you informed, a Traffic Management plan will be published closer to the start date of the road works. Ballyhoura : “Befriending Role; Caherconlish Area , This is a developmental opportunity, no experience is necessary. Accredited training will be provided to support your career. Duties include providing a social visit to people in their own homes who may be experiencing loneliness through isolation or bereavement. The scheme also provides support to carers giving them time off. The position would suit a person who enjoys talking to people and enjoys company. Applicant must have a good command of the English language and can drive. The position is 19.5 hours per week, and you must be eligible for CE Scheme employment. Applicants should be prepared to complete a Garda Vetting Form. Please contact Anthony/Cara in Caherconlish on 061-352847 or email amcmahon@ballyhourars.org to register your interest.”

CAHERCONLISH/ CAHERLINE ANNUAL Mass in Inch Saint LAWRENCE Cemetery takes place on Friday August 8th at 7.30pm.  At this Annual Mass, a list of our Parishioners who have died in the last year is read out and remembered.  If you have a loved one who has died from outside our Parish since last August 2024, and is buried in any of our Parish Cemeteries, you are most welcome to have them included in the list read out at this Mass.  Please contact the Secretary of the Parish Pastoral Council, Phil Martin on 087 1363747 by Friday August 1st.

TAX REBATE SCHEME: We annually submit applications for tax returns on donations made to the parish. In response to this the parish received about €8,500 per annum over the past 11 years. Needless to say, this is of great benefit to the parish. Many thanks to all who have signed the form that allows this claim to be made. Ardnacrusha Power Station Tours. The E.S.B. are running guided tours at the Power Station in Co. Clare ( V94 VR0K) throughout the summer, until Friday 5th September. Completely Free of Charge. A tour takes about 90 minutes. Bookings are essential: www.esb.ie/ardnacrushatours. This Power Station is one of Ireland’s outstanding engineering landmarks.
